Step-by-Step Guide
To use this calculator, look at the nutrition facts panel on your bottle of maple syrup. You need two numbers: the serving size in grams (sometimes the label gives millilitres — convert by using 1 ml ≈ 1.32 g for pure maple syrup) and the protein amount listed under that serving. Many brands round protein down to 0 g, but larger servings can contain 0.1–0.5 g. For most calculations, rounding to 0 is acceptable because maple syrup is not a meaningful protein source, but the tool lets you enter the exact label value if one is shown.
Next, enter the amount of syrup you plan to eat or drink. You can type it in grams or select tablespoons; the calculator converts US tablespoons to grams using 20 g per tablespoon. Then set your daily protein target if you want the percentage breakdown. Press Calculate to see the result.
The Label Math: How the Conversion Works
The calculation is straightforward:
Protein per 100 g = (protein per serving ÷ serving size in g) × 100
Because the per-100g value is a density — grams of protein per 100 g of food — you can scale it to any portion size. The portion protein is then:
Protein in portion = (protein per 100 g ÷ 100) × portion weight in g
For example, if a label says a 30 g serving contains 0.4 g protein, the protein per 100 g is (0.4 ÷ 30) × 100 = 1.33 g. If you eat 45 g of syrup, your protein intake is (1.33 ÷ 100) × 45 = 0.60 g.
Worked Example
Scenario: A bottle of maple syrup states: serving size 30 g, protein 0.3 g. You drizzle 1.5 tablespoons (30 g) over pancakes and set a daily protein target of 70 g.
- Protein per 100 g = (0.3 ÷ 30) × 100 = 1.00 g
- Portion weight = 1.5 tbsp × 20 g/tbsp = 30 g
- Protein in portion = (1.00 ÷ 100) × 30 = 0.30 g
- Share of daily target = (0.30 ÷ 70) × 100 = 0.43%
That tiny amount shows why maple syrup is usually treated as a carbohydrate-only food for macro planning.
Reference: Protein in Common Maple Products
For context, here are approximate protein values per 100 g for common maple-based foods. Always check your specific brand, because formulations vary.
| Product | Protein per 100 g (approx.) |
|---|---|
| Pure maple syrup (USDA generic) | 0.04 g |
| Light maple syrup (typical label) | 0.0–0.1 g |
| Maple-flavored syrup | 0.0–0.2 g |
| Maple sugar (dried syrup) | 0.1 g |
| Maple butter (creamed syrup) | 0.04 g |
The table reflects that maple syrup is nearly all carbohydrate; any protein present is negligible for daily needs. If your label shows exactly 0 g, the per-100g result will simply be 0 g.
Common Questions
Is maple syrup a significant source of protein?
No. Even the purest maple syrup contains only trace protein, usually under 0.1 g per 100 g. It is essentially a concentrated sugar source, providing energy but very few other macronutrients.
Why do some labels show 0 g protein?
Food labeling regulations allow values below 0.5 g per serving to be rounded to 0. If a serving is small (e.g., 30 g), the true protein may be 0.1–0.4 g but omitted. The per-100g calculation from the rounded label will then underestimate actual protein slightly.
Can I use this calculator for honey or agave?
Yes — the math is identical for any food. Just enter the serving size and protein from the label. For sweeteners, protein is typically very low, but the same per-100g conversion works.
How accurate is the tablespoon conversion?
One US tablespoon equals about 14.8 ml; pure maple syrup has a density around 1.32–1.37 g/ml, so one tablespoon weighs roughly 20 g. If you use a kitchen scale, weigh your syrup in grams for the best accuracy.
Tips for Accurate Protein Tracking
Weigh before you pour. Syrup is sticky and dense; volume measurements like tablespoons are fine for rough logging, but a digital scale gives you the true grams and avoids overpouring.
Use the per-100g value in your food app. Most nutrition databases store values per 100 g. The result from this tool matches that format, making it easy to input into MyFitnessPal, Cronometer, or similar apps.
